Alanno is a comune in the provincia of Pescara, Abruzzo with a population of 3,332 as of 2025. Between 1830 and 1912, at least 183 passengers departing from Alanno arrived in the United States.

Population and Migration
This chart shows annual resident population, US arrivals (1830 to 1912), and international migration (2001 to present). Not all data is available for every period, so gaps are normal.
The population has declined 40% since 1951. US arrivals peaked in 1912 with 39 recorded passengers. Since 2001, net international immigration has added the equivalent of 5% of the current population.
